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

The application describes the use of porous polyamide particles which have a volume-weighted median particle size of 1 to 50 μm, an oil absorption capacity of at least 60 g/100 g, and a specific BET surface area (as specified in DIN 66131) of 1 to 20 m 2 /g, for removing greasy stains from textile surfaces in a laundry detergent or cleaning agent which is used in a laundry or cleaning process.

First claim

Opening claim text (preview).

What is claimed is: 1. A laundry detergent comprising 0.5 to 10 wt % porous polyamide particles having a volume-weighted median particle size of 1 to 50 μm, an oil absorption capacity of at least 60 g/100 g, and a specific BET surface (as specified in DIN 66131) of 1 to 20 m 2 /g; wherein the laundry detergent further comprises: from 8 to 30 wt % surfactants selected from the group consisting of anionic surfactants, non-ionic surfactants, and mixtures thereof; from 1 to 8 wt % organic builder; from 0.2 to 4 wt % enzyme(s) selected from the classes of enzymes consisting of amylases, proteases, lipases, cutinases, pullulanases, hemicellulases, and mixtures thereof; and from 2 to 20 wt % organic solvent(s) selected from alcohols having from 1 to 4 C atoms, ethers derivable therefrom, and mixtures thereof. 2. The laundry detergent according to claim 1 , wherein the polyamide particles contain polyamide-6, polyamide-12, copolyamide-6/12 or mixtures thereof. 3. The laundry detergent according to claim 1 , wherein the polyamide particles have a volume-weighted median particle size of 2 to 40 μm. 4. The laundry detergent according to claim 1 , wherein the polyamide particles have an oil absorption capacity of 80 g/100 g to 250 g/100 g. 5. The laundry detergent according to claim 1 , wherein the polyamide particles have a specific BET surface (as specified in DIN 66131) of 1 to 15 m 2 /g.
